Future comes to you at expo

The Inner West Small Business Expo, to be held at Sydney Olympic Park on September 15, will this year focus on iBusiness and learning how to expand your business via online and social media marketing.

The expo is regarded as the premier business-to-business event in the inner-west, with a wide range of guest speakers, information booths and training sessions. Topics this year include Cloud computing, business applications for smartphones and the economic impact of social media.

Event co-ordinator John Whelan says the expo is divided into two sections: the speakers’ program and a wide range of exhibitor stands, covering everything from TAFE, software companies, media groups, Optus and the Commonwealth Bank.

“The expo is a totally free event,” he says. “Entry to the expo floor and most of the business briefings is free. We’re only charging for the breakfast and lunch sessions – and that’s purely to recover costs.”

Whelan says the expo – organised by a consortium of five inner-west councils including Strathfield – is a great opportunity for local businesses to learn about iBusiness from leading experts and commentators.

“We realise that a lot of people running their own companies don’t have time to attend seminars and training sessions about things like smartphones and social media.

“The expo allows them to dip in and out of sessions that might be of interest to them. There’s even a session called Social Media to Go, which means they walk away with their newly created Facebook page, Twitter account or LinkedIn profile.”

Akash Malik, an internet marketing expert and chief executive of Maverick Mav, will lead one of
the sessions.

He says all businesses should adopt media marketing, a powerful tool through which they can experience “massive” growth.

“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n and other social networks provide businesses with the opportunity to engage in a two-way conversation, as opposed to traditional methods of marketing and advertising, which are one-way broadcasts. Consumers have developed a blindness to such broadcast messages.”

Online Branding Through Twitter

twitter-logoTwitter is a social networking service which allows friends, family, co–workers to get connected and communicate. One can update their status through SMS, Email, Website, Mobile and other twitter applications with up to 140 characters long. Followers can receive the tweets (Twitter posts) on twitter website, SMS, email, RSS feeds and other twitter applications. We can receive up to 250 SMS per week. Since the messages are 140 characters long, it is also called as “Micro Blogging”. Barack Obama is the first American president who holds an Official twitter profile to communicate with his followers.

Twitter is a great tool for broadcasting any information to the world. For businesses  and companies , it can be a great social optimization and online branding or internet marketing strategy. You could tweet new announcement, blog post, new service launch, etc.. Posting quality messages frequently will create increasing number of followers. These followers will at some time convert to your web visitors and thus potential new customers.
